A STAR FROM THE PAST -
Richmond Flowers
Richmond Flowers is a home bred Alabama track and football
star who graduated from High School as a National Record Holder in Hurdles.
He went on to the University of Tenneessee and excelled in both track and
football. Some pretty impressive
statistics on Richmond include: NCAA
Indoor Track Champion --60 meter
hurdles--1968; Indoor All American --110 meter hurdles-1968; NCAA 3rd
place outdoor champion in 120 meter hurdles.
He was a Volunteer Letterman in football 1966, 1967, 1968. Richmond went on to play football for the Dallas Cowboys and
then the New York Giants as a defensive back.
Richmond attributes his speed as a football player to
track. "Track helps develop speed
and that what it's all about in football."
His son is following in his footsteps.
Bill Flowers while not feeling well and treated for dehydration on meet
day, came in 6th with a time of 14.39-a time that makes the DyeStat
Elite!
